VIENNA MUSIC BUSINESS RESEARCH DAYS 2020

Die elften VIENNA MUSIC BUSINESS RESEARCH DAYS finden in diesem Jahr vom 21. bis zum 23. September statt. Coronabedingt dieses Mal als Online-Konferenz. Behandelt und diskutiert wird heuer das Thema „Emerging Music Markets”. Die Wiener Tage der Musikwirtschaftsforschung setzen sich zum Ziel, WissenschafterInnen aus allen Disziplinen und PraktikerInnen aus dem Musikbusiness einmal im Jahr in Wien zu versammeln, um sich über aktuelle Fragen und neueste Ergebnisse der Musikwirtschaftsforschung auszutauschen.
